Prelude to Deadpool Corps #2
In "The Kids Are (Mostly) All Right," a 2.99 USD Marvel comic from 2010, a chaotic Spring Dance between Xavier's Orphanage for Troubled Boys and Emma Frost's Orphanage for Troubled Girls spirals out of control—thanks to young Wade Wilson's antics. When expulsion looms, the future Deadpool arrives to pull the boy into a mission of unexpected scale, all while a teenage Charlie watches his chances with Emma Frost vanish. Written by Victor Gischler and illustrated by Whilce Portacio, with inks by Jaime Mendoza, colors by Thomas Mason, and lettering by Virtual Calligraphy and Clayton Cowles, the issue features a cover by Dave Johnson.
